Three Men Arrested at Bodden Town Beach for Possession of Ganja and Having a Machete
Police/Court
28 February 2025, 04:48 AM

On Wednesday, 26 February, police and Public Lands Inspectorate carried out a joint operation at Coe Wood Beach, Bodden Town.

On arrival at the beach carpark, officers observed men near a vehicle, and on approaching them, could smell the strong scent of ganja coming from the area.

Officers searched the men and found ganja on the person of one man. Another portion of ganja was found near the men. As a result, two men, a 26-year-old and a 21-year-old, both residing in Bodden Town, were arrested on Suspicion of Possession of Ganja.

Officers then observed a machete inside the vehicle. A third man, a 31-year-old of George Town, and owner of the vehicle, was subsequently arrested for Possession of a Restricted Weapon.

All three men were transported to the Detention Centre.
